INDIANAPOLIS, Indiana, Jan. 30 -- The Indiana House Democrats issued the following news on Jan. 29, 2024:
Today (Jan. 29), Indiana House Democrats offered amendments to address several policy priorities on House Democrats' Economic Freedom Agenda and the joint Statehouse Democrat Agenda. Additionally, House Democrats voted against a bill to roll back Indiana's child labor protections that accomplishes the opposite of House Democrats' priority of building power for working people.
